Free Alpha

| quote: | Up to 12 note polyphonic.
Unlimited number of presets (direct from disk).
2 oscillators each with 2 from 30 different waveforms; pitch, amplitude and symmetry modulation from LFO, Envelope or MIDI.
Fat and rich-sounding Multimode filter; cutoff and resonance modulation from LFO, Envelope and MIDI.
2 separate ADSFR envelopes for amplitude and cutoff and a additional pitch envelope ; time ranges from super-fast 1 millisecond up to full 10 seconds.
LFO with 6 waveforms, variable attack, variable temp sync.
Modulation matrix with 4 free assignable slots, 15 sources, 12 destinations.
Adjustable Warmth (Precision).
Mono & polyphonic portamento/glide with Normal, Held and Auto-Bend mode.
Adjustable voice limit down to monophonic.
Fully recognised velocity and aftertouch (mono and poly) and several controllers.
LinPlug ECS for MIDI-CC assignment.
Own Preset Browser works in any VST host.

Polyiblit

| quote: | 32 voices.
3 oscillators per voice (Generated using BLITs (Band Limited Impulse Train) which gives oscillators with very low aliasing).
Sine, Triangle, Sawtooth and Pulse waveforms.
Noise generator.
Pulse Width/Slope Modulation.
Two LP/BP/HP filters.
Two DCAs.
Four LFOs with tempo sync.
Speed and amplitude modulation of LFOs.
Four ADSR envelope generators that can be triggered by Note On, LFOs, Control Change or portamento. |

Quantum64

| quote: | | Quantum 64 is a harsh and aliased digital synth with single DCO and multimode filter. It is inspired by Commodore 64's SID sound chip but it definitely is no emulation. The two special ingredients that make the soul of Quantum 64 are the arpeggiator and the degrader/quantiser unit. |

Satyr
| quote: | 2 oscillators with variable waves.
An additional sub Osc.
Noise generator.
Ring, FM & Amplitude modulation and sync.
3 ADSR time/level envelopes (2 assignable) with delays and manual triggering.
2 variable LFOs with sample & hold.
Internal clock for BPM synced LFOs.
16 different modulation destinations.
2 filters - one 4-pole lowpass and one 2-pole multimode.
Filters can be in parallel or serial mode, among others.
There are two versions of Satyr available: normal Satyr that is 4-note polyphonic and Satyr-8 that is 8-note polyphonic. |
